Ran through 3 tanks of gas, changed my chain once, and the new bar is cutting like butter. Well, now it is cutting like frozen butter since the log diameter has increased. My saw, Stihl MS362, only has a 20" bar and the trees are about 18 to 24 inches for at least 20 feet on each.

I started at the broken tip and worked uphill. It is nice since the shade of the surrounding live trees helped keep me a bit cooler.

Most of the smaller Fir got chopped down to size. It had died near our shed so I dropped it a week ago. Not much but still burnable wood.

I have about 25 to 30 feet left of the Fir, but it is the thickest part. I expect it will take another 5 or 6 tanks of gas and couple more chain changes to get through it.

After I cool off a bit I am going to go try splitting some of the fresh cut logs and see how easy they turn to pieces.

Got to get the wood in for winter while I am motivated to. Though fall cutting is really nice with the crisp and moist air.
